CROSSMEDIA TORONTO 2013
Toronto, Ontario / February 21, 2013


Crossmedia TO: Digital MashUp – a showcase of 26 of the most innovative companies and creators in motion, mobile, marketing, publishing and games.
The pace is fast and the knowledge share overflowing. Gaming people will meet the TV people, the Publishing people will meet the Web Video people, and everyone will get to meet the Advertising people.
Our conference introduces a unique format featuring “quick fire” 7 minute demos from leading creators focused on building the technologies and experiences that will connect and engage with the audiences of the future across the digital ’ecosystem’.
We’ll find global speakers who are experts in their sector and ask them to present their business model and you our audience will get to grill them to your advantage.
- Demonstrations from creators building the technologies & experiences to connect you with your audience.
- Case studies of successful cross media projects.
- Emerging digital media business models.
- Creative and inspiring talks from the hottest tech companies out there.
